Shockingly comfortable, stylish, and perfect for wet & icy conditions!
I’ve been wearing these Laforst ankle boots daily for about three months, and I honestly love them even more than I expected! I almost didn’t order them because they’re marketed more as a non-slip/work boot (which immediately made me think of kitchen shoes), but I’m so glad I took the chance — they are cute, versatile, and incredibly functional.For sizing context, I’m 5’8”, about 135 lbs, athletic build, and I have very wide feet. I typically wear an 8.5, especially in boots, because most shoes hurt the ball of my foot fairly quickly. When ordering, only a size 8 was available, and I was pretty nervous — but I was pleasantly surprised. These boots are extremely comfortable, even with my wide feet, and I can wear them all day without foot pain.They’ve become my go-to fall and winter shoes! They’re easy to slip on and off, go with everything, and keep my feet warm, dry, and stable. I wear them with jeans, leggings, and boot-cut or flare pants, and they can easily be dressed up or down.The traction is outstanding. I live in Washington State, where it rains constantly and icy conditions are common, and these boots perform amazingly well in rain, slick pavement, and freezing weather. I never worry about slipping, even on wet or icy surfaces, and my feet stay completely dry.Another unexpected bonus is how easy they are to keep clean. Even after walking through grass, mud, and wet conditions, they somehow still look nearly new. I’ve included photos showing the boots after three months of wear without cleaning or wiping them down, which really speaks to their durability and material quality.Overall, these boots exceeded my expectations in comfort, traction, and everyday wearability. They’re practical without looking like work shoes, and they feel built to last. I would absolutely purchase them again and highly recommend them for anyone needing a stylish, reliable boot for wet or slippery conditions.

Size down
First, they fit! (Mostly, pretty much.) So yay!Still need to try with socks, I think that will make a big / good difference.So, the little tag / pull up handle on the back of these, it's completely useless. Unless your fingers are thin as chopsticks, that little loop is too small to get any finger in to help pull on the boot. I don't know why they even bothered. Useless things, especially when they are so because they were not made correctly, irritate me. That loop is completely useless. Serves no point. On a boot especially those should be functional so I'm considering only giving these 3.5 stars. Okay, onward.Traction appears good, looks even better than the traction on my slip resistant work boots, so I think / expect it to work as it's supposed to.There are two wide elastic sections, one on each side of the boot ankle, that allows for slipping these on fairly easily.Being short I really like the small platform and short heel, also good for getting through shallower puddles.Inside has a good arch, hard to find these days, with high arches I really appreciate this. Seems to be some padding inside, but haven't worn for any length just yet so will update if I discover any issues with this.Description mentioned laces, these do not have laces, anywhere, just to be clear.I guessed and went with a size 6.5, and thankfully I got lucky. My normal shoe size is 6-8, and my feet are weird, so guessing shoe sizes is very tricky. My feet are slightly wide, with narrow heels, and really short toes. Usually in sneakers and regular work boots I would wear a 7.5, although last some years a 7 has been a frequent number. For dress shoes most common is a 6.5, unfortunately boots like these, and "dress" boots can have their sizing anywhere in between regular shoes and dress shoes (my experience and opinion only). But last time I tried a similar boot I went with a 7 and they were huge, so I gambled and went down, technically one whole size since 7.5 used to be my regular size, to a 6.5, and thankfully they fit! It's almost close though, even a tiny bit smaller and these would have been too small and the next size up would be too big. I hope that wasn't too confusing and helps someone find what size they need. Only reason I included all that.I think it may be safe to guess these may be wide fit or at least slightly wider than "normal" fit, so I would recommend going down between half and one whole size.These seem like they should be durable and lasts a while, I certainly expect to use them for years to come.They do look a little ugly, but I'm hoping they'll grow on me (just not literally), if they don't, at least they are functional, and that's what's (most) important.Having trouble getting pics, will hopefully have some up soon.
